Jason Wild, Chairman

Jason Wild is the President and Chief Investment Officer of JW Asset Management, LLC, the advisor for three investment partnerships. Mr. Wild received his license as a pharmacist in 1997, and subsequently founded JW Asset Management, LLC in 1998. The firm has a strong history of finding opportunities within the specialty pharmaceutical sector. He is a graduate of the Arnold and Marie Schwartz College of Pharmacy where he received a bachelor’s degree in Pharmacy.

Thomas Hoeppner, Ph.D.

Dr. Thomas Hoeppner received his license as a pharmacist in 1991 and obtained a Ph.D. in natural sciences from the University of Hamburg in 1994. He joined G. Pohl-Boskamp GmbH & Co. KG in 1997. The company was founded in 1835 with a strong history of 175 years experience in pharmaceutical production and product development. Since 2008 he is Executive Director. Additionally he is Head of the National and International Sales Department.

Allen Chao, Ph.D.

Dr. Chao was a co-founder of Watson Pharmaceuticals, Inc., a specialty pharmaceutical company, serving as a director from 1985 to May 2008, Chairman of the Board of Directors from May 1996 to May 2008, and Chief Executive Officer from 1985 to September 2007. While at Watson, Dr. Chao oversaw the company’s growth, through internal R&D, licensing and acquisitions of pharmaceutical products and technologies, as well as mergers and acquisition activities. Dr. Chao received a Ph.D. in industrial and physical pharmacy from Purdue University in 1973. In May of 2000, he received the degree of Doctor of Science from Purdue in recognition of his leadership and vision for the production and marketing of pharmaceutical products.

Michael J. Fedida

Michael J. Fedida has served for the past 30 years as an officer and director of several retail pharmacies, wholly or partially owned by him. Mr. Fedida served on the Board of Directors of Circa Pharmaceuticals, Inc, from 1988 to 1995, at which time Circa was acquired by Watson Pharmaceuticals. Mr. Fedida was a director of Bradley Pharmaceuticals, Inc., a specialty pharmaceutical company, from April 2004 to February 21, 2008. Bradley Pharmaceuticals was sold to Nycomed, a privately held pharmaceutical company, on February 21, 2008.
Mr. Fedida has served as an outside director at Watson Pharmaceuticals, Inc from July 1995 to present. He is currently serving on the Regulatory Compliance Committee and the Compensation Committee at Watson Pharmaceuticals, Inc. He is a graduate of Queens College where he received a bachelor's degree. He is a graduate of the Brooklyn College of Pharmacy where he received a bachelor's degree in pharmacy and received a Master's degree in Drug Information and Communication from Long Island University.

Ed Schutter

Ed Schutter has over 25 years of pharmaceutical industry experience and served as President and Chief Operating Officer of Sciele (Shionogi) Pharmaceuticals prior to joining Arbor. Prior to his Sciele experience, Ed served as VP of Global Business development at Solvay Pharmaceuticals based in Basel, Switzerland. He also held several senior management roles in commercial operations at the U.S. subsidiary of Solvay during his twenty years with the organization. He began his pharmaceutical career with Reid-Provident Labs, a small entrepreneurial pharmaceutical company based in Atlanta, Ga. Ed has a BS in Pharmacy from Mercer University and an MBA from Kennesaw State University.

Todd Sone is a Partner with Signet Healthcare Partners, a private equity fund that provides growth capital to commercial-stage healthcare companies. He previously worked at Joddes Limited, an investment holding company based in Montreal, Canada with significant ownership interests in a number of commercial-stage healthcare companies, including Pharmascience Inc., Paladin Labs (TMX:PLB), Medicom Inc, and Oral Science Inc. Prior to joining Joddes, Todd was a pharmaceutical equity analyst at Morgan Stanley. He holds a B.Com (High Distinction) from the University of Toronto and the Hebrew University of Jerusalem and an MBA from The Wharton School at the University of Pennsylvania.
